- The distance between Belle Plaine, Ia, Usa and Koutia, Mali is approximately 8,807 km or 5,473 mi.
- To reach Belle Plaine, Ia in this distance one would set out from Koutia bearing 311°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Belle Plaine, Ia bearing 263° or W .
- Belle Plaine, Ia has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Koutia has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Belle Plaine, Ia is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Koutia is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 17.9 °C (32.2°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23 °C (41.4°F) more in Belle Plaine, Ia.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 8.7 mm (0.3 in) more which is equivalent to 8.7 l/m² (0.21 US gal/ft²) or 87,000 l/ha (9,301 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.8° lower in Belle Plaine, Ia than in Koutia.
